Hey brother, very informative video. At around 5:23min into video, I noticed that the "radio channel quality" kept flashing from good to poor. Mine does that too, is that anything to be concerned about? Mine is brand new and like you, I'm right next to the quad. Why is the radio quality poor? I've been worried about this for a couple of days now, haven't really flown it yet. Just some hovering around the backyard. I plan on taking her out tomorrow. Thanks for any help in advance. DJ SOUL FORCE
@RocketLR8 жыл бұрын
+DJ SOUL FORCE I would like to know as well. Just bought a Phantom 3 advanced! :D
@marcomarkproductions8 жыл бұрын
+RocketLR I wanna know too
@mark335458 жыл бұрын
usually being too close causes signal to be bad due to too strong rf overwhelming the receiver. if you move a little further away you will likely get full signal.
